About Milica Jović
Milica Jović is a scholar working on Electrochemistry, Bioengineering and Clinical Biochemistry, having authored 46 papers that have together received 1.7k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Electrochemical Analysis and Applications (20 papers), Electrochemical sensors and biosensors (16 papers) and Advanced biosensing and bioanalysis techniques (8 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Electrochemistry (506 citations), Bioengineering (160 citations) and Water Science and Technology (251 citations). Milica Jović has collaborated with scholars based in Switzerland, Serbia and Italy. Frequent co-authors include Andreas Lesch, Hubert H. Girault, Goran Roglić, Biljana Dojčinović, Stéphane Arbault, Nešo Šojić, Francesco Paolucci, Bertrand Goudeau, Stefania Rapino and Giovanni Valenti.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of the American Chemical Society, Angewandte Chemie International Edition and S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ología.
